      8. RE: what is the difference between AD8279ARZ and AD8279BRZ i couldn't find it in the datasheet

        Forum Reply
        Specialty Amplifiers
        12 June, 2023
        The B grade has better specs than the A grade, and is therefore more expensive. If you look in the spec section, there are two columns. Grade B corresponds to the BRZ version. Grade A corresponds to the ARZ version. Same for ARMZ vs BRMZ for the AD8278.

      9. RE: AD8009ARZ G=+1

        Forum Reply
        Operational Amplifiers
        11 October, 2021
        Hi, For a gain of 1, you may consider buffer configuration. Since AD8009 is a current-feedback amplifier, Rf should be connected between the output and the inverting pin.
